Nice and reliable car

I purchased the Mustang 2011 V6 used on Nov 2011 with 25K miles on it . During these years the car has worked fine without any big issues. Now, It has 135K and I have only changed tires, battery, brakes, etc. The only issue with the Mustangs and in general with Fords car is the clicking noise in the dash when the AC door actuator is damaged. if your car is not on warranty you can buy the part from Amazon ($15 dollars ) and change it yourself. There are plenty of videos on youtube how to do it. Dealerships charge between $300 - $500 to fix this.

Cheapest sports car around

The obvious reason to buy a 2011 or newer Ford Mustang would be because of the upgraded V6 engine. They went from around 205 horsepower to 305 hp. The V8 also went up to around 403 hp. I enjoy mine, so far it?s been extremely reliable, and it?s only been to the shop for routine maintenance. My only issue would be the hood. For some reason Ford decided to make the hoods out of aluminum, which means if you get any sandblast from driving down the interstate or highway, and it makes your paint chip, the water will seep through and cause rust on the hood. I am going to be investing in a fiberglass hood shortly, which is going to cost over a grand. But, I?m still a huge fan of the mustang!
